Morristown man arrested in Middlesboro for vehicle theft and trespassing

From WRIL -

Kermit T. Huff - BCDC

Middlesboro Police Chief Tom Busic and Officer Jeremiah Johnson responded to a North 25th Street address at 8:24 Tuesday morning October 15, 2019.


This was in regard to a complaint of a Morristown man - identified as 59 year old Kermit T. Huff of Morristown, Tennessee – trespassing. According to Chief Tom Busic’s citation, property owner Danny Morrison caught Huff on the property two weeks ago and told him not to come back.


Huff was found once again at the location sitting in a 2019 Ford Flex that had been entered into NCIC as stolen out of South Carolina.


Enterprise Car Rental out of Sumpter South Carolina rented the vehicle to Huff on September 3, 2019 and he did not return it to the business as agreed. The citation reads that Huff did so “…in an attempt to deprive Enterprise of the vehicle without payment.”


Kermit T Huff was lodged in the Bell County Detention Center charged with receiving stolen property over $10,000 or more and criminal trespass – 3rd degree.
